文本输入方法、文本输入装置及电子设备的制造方法_3

文档序号:8457255阅读:来源:国知局
输入操作。
[0069]步骤S42:在获取到待粘贴文本的情况下,对待粘贴文本进行句法分析,确定待粘贴文本的主语。
[0070]步骤S43:查找与主语相关的辅助信息。
[0071]步骤S44:确定查找到的辅助信息为待粘贴文本的匹配项。
[0072]步骤S45:在第一文档的显示区域显示获取到的多个匹配项。
[0073]在执行步骤S44后,如果查找到了多个辅助信息,则在第一文档的显示区域显示查找到的多个匹配项,以便于用户在电子设备的显示屏查看全部的匹配项。这里需要说明的是,可以对各个匹配项进行整体显示,当匹配项的字符较多时,可以仅显示匹配项的一部分。
[0074]步骤S46:响应匹配项选择操作选择多个匹配项中的至少一个。
[0075]步骤S47:响应匹配项输入操作将被选择的至少一个匹配项粘贴在第一文档当前的文本输入位置。
[0076]用户执行的第一操作包括匹配项选择操作和匹配项输入操作。其中,匹配项选择操作用于在多个匹配项中选择至少一个匹配项,匹配项输入操作用于将被选择的匹配项粘贴在第一文档当前的文本输入位置。用户通过执行匹配项选择操作在多个匹配项中选择其中至少一个匹配项,被选择的匹配项作为待粘贴的匹配项,之后用户再执行匹配项输入操作从而将待粘贴的匹配项粘贴在第一文档当前的文本输入位置。对于电子设备而言,在显示多个匹配项的过程中,接收用户执行的匹配项选择操作,以在多个匹配项中选择其中的至少一个,之后接收用户执行的匹配项输入操作,以将被选择的至少一个匹配项粘贴在第一文档当前的文本输入位置。
[0077]当电子设备的显示屏为触摸屏时,匹配项选择操作可以为用户通过操作体单击或双击匹配项的显示区域的操作。也就是,用户通过点击匹配项的显示区域的方式选中待粘贴的匹配项,如果用户要粘贴多个匹配项,则依次点击各个匹配项的显示区域。
[0078]当电子设备具有语音控制功能时,匹配项选择操作也可以为相应的语音操作,例如:用户说出包括“粘贴”和至少一个“匹配项标识”的语句以选择一个或多个匹配项,该匹配项标识可以为匹配项在全部被展示的匹配项中所处的次序。为了便于用户获知匹配项所处的次序,电子设备在第一文档的显示区域显示获取到的匹配项的过程中,还可以显示各个匹配项所处次序的编号。
[0079]当电子设备具备键盘时,匹配项选择操作也可以为用户点击与匹配项对应的热键的操作。例如:各个匹配项按其显示次序与不同的热键相对应,用户通过点击相应的热键以选中待粘贴的匹配项。
[0080]另外,匹配项输入操作可以为按键操作、虚拟按键操作、手势操作或者是语音操作,但并不限定于此。
[0081]本发明图4公开的文本输入方法,在确定待粘贴文本的多个匹配项的情况下,在第一文档的显示区域显示获取到的多个匹配项,之后响应用户执行的匹配项选择操作在多个匹配项中选择其中的一个或多个,在用户执行匹配项输入操作后将被选择的匹配项粘贴在第一文档当前的文本输入位置。与图3所示文本输入方法相比,图4所示文本输入方法仅将用户选中的匹配项粘贴在第一文档中,从而避免出现粘贴全部匹配项后再由用户手动删除的情况,进一步简化了用户操作。
[0082]在本发明上述公开的各个文本输入方法中,在获取到待粘贴文本的情况下,还包括如下步骤:当接收到第二操作时,将待粘贴文本粘贴在第一文档当前的文本输入位置。
[0083]在电子设备获取到待粘贴文本后,如果首先接收到用户执行的第二操作,则电子设备响应第二操作将待粘贴文本粘贴在第一文档当前的文本输入位置,之后若接收到用户执行的第一操作,则电子设备将该待粘贴文本的匹配项粘贴在第一文档当前的文本输入位置。
[0084]在电子设备获取到待粘贴文本后,如果首先接收到用户执行的第一操作,则电子设备响应第一操作将待粘贴文本的匹配项粘贴在第一文档当前的文本输入位置,之后若接收到用户执行的第二操作,则电子设备将该待粘贴文本粘贴在第一文档当前的文本输入位置。
[0085]本发明上述公开了应用于电子设备的文本输入方法,相应的,本发明还公开应用于电子设备的文本输入装置,以实现上述方法。本发明公开的文本输入方法应用于具有显示屏的电子设备,该电子设备可以为手机、平板电脑、笔记本电脑和台式计算机。
[0086]参见图5,图5为本发明公开的一种文本输入装置的结构示意图。该文本输入装置包括操作监测单元100、匹配项获取单元200和第一控制单元300。
[0087]其中:
[0088]操作监测单元100,用于在第一文档进行文本输入过程中监测输入操作。在第一文档进行文本输入过程中,监测用户执行的输入操作。用户执行的输入操作包括:用户通过电子设备的键盘或虚拟键盘在第一文档执行的字符输入操作;选中第一文档中的字符或字符串的操作;针对第一文档被选中的字符或字符串执行的后续操作,如复制操作、剪切操作以及字体调整操作;获取到待粘贴文本的操作,待粘贴文本可以是从第一文档中选取的,也可以是从其他文档中选取的。这里需要说明的是,作为待粘贴文本来源的文档,可以为第一文档,也可以为在电子设备中存储并被打开的另一文档,或者为通过浏览器打开的另一文档。
[0089]匹配项获取单元200,用于在获取到待粘贴文本的情况下获取待粘贴文本的匹配项,匹配项与待粘贴文本相关。在获取到待粘贴文本后,获取待粘贴文本的匹配项,匹配项与该待粘贴文本相关。实施中,匹配项可以为对待粘贴文本进行解释的文本,可以为该待粘贴文本的译文。
[0090]第一控制单元300,用于在接收到第一操作时将匹配项粘贴在第一文档当前的文本输入位置。在获取到匹配项之后,判断是否接收到用户的第一操作,该第一操作用于指示将获取到的匹配项粘贴在第一文档当前的文本输入位置。实施中,当电子设备具有物理键盘或者虚拟键盘时,第一操作可以为在短时间内连续多次点击某一物理按键或某一虚拟按键的操作,可以为点击某一物理按键组合或某一虚拟按键组合的操作,可以为点击预设的热键的操作。当电子设备具备手势控制功能时,第一操作可以为执行预设的控制手势的操作。当电子设备支持语音控制功能时,第一操作也可以为预设的语音操作。在确定接收到第一操作时,电子设备将匹配项粘贴在第一文档当前的文本输入位置。第一文档当前的文本输入位置是指电子设备中的光标当前所在的位置。
[0091]本发明公开的文本输入装置,在第一文档进行文本输入过程中,当获取到待粘贴文本时,获取与该待粘贴文本相关的匹配项,之后在接收到第一操作时,将获取到的匹配项粘贴在第一文档当前的文本输入位置,与现有的文本输入方法相比,丰富了用户输入文本的方式,提高了用户体验。
[0092]实施中,匹配项获取单元200具有多种结构。下面分别进行说明。
[0093]匹配项获取单元200包括第一匹配项获取模块。第一匹配项获取模块用于确定第一文档的语言环境,在待粘贴文本的语言与第一文档的语言环境不同的情况下,将待粘贴文本翻译为与语音环境相同的语言,确定翻译后的文本为待粘贴文本的匹配项。
[0094]匹配项获取单元200包括第二匹配项获取模块。第二匹配项获取模块用于对待粘贴文本进行句法分析,确定待粘贴文本的主语,查找与主语相关的辅助信息,确定查找到的辅助信息为待粘贴文本的匹配项。
[0095]当匹配项获取单元200包括第二匹配项获取模块时,可以进一步对图5所示文本输入装置进行结构改进。结合图6进行说明。
[0096]参见图6,图6为本发明公开的另一种文本输入装置的结构示意图。该文本输入装置包括操作监测单元100、匹配项获取单元200、第一控制单元300和第二控制单元400。
当前第3页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1